Why Didn't I Get a Payout? Understanding Farmer Choices, Index Insurance, and Basis Risk
ABSTRACT Index insurance, while heralded as a potential solution to alleviate poverty and food insecurity among agricultural households, has its own set of challenges, notably basis risk. Basis risk is the discrepancy between the insurance payout and losses incurred, posing a significant deterrent to the adoption of index insurance.

Quick Introduction into the General Framework of Portfolio Theory
This survey offers a succinct overview of the General Framework of Portfolio Theory (GFPT), consolidating Markowitz portfolio theory, the growth optimal portfolio theory, and the theory of risk measures.
